#385452 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#385452 is composed of 22% red, 32.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.4%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 175.7 degrees, a saturation of 20% and a lightness of 27.5%. #385452 color hex could be obtained by blending #70a8a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#385452 color description : Very dark grayish cyan.
#385452 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#385452 has RGB values of R:56, G:84,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3691602.
